C#에서 QR 코드를 생성하는 방법
이 튜토리얼은 단계별 지침과 작업 코드 샘플을 사용하여 C#에서 QR 코드를 생성하는 방법을 설명합니다. .NET을위한 Aspose.BarCode를 사용하면 ASP.NET, Windows Forms 및 콘솔 프로젝트를 포함하여 응용 프로그램에 대한 QR, 바코드 및 기타 2D 매트릭스 코스를 만들 수 있습니다.
QR 코드를 생성하는 혜택
데이터 공유의 쉬움:
QR 코드는 URL, 연락처 세부 사항 또는 어떤 종류의 텍스트를 쉽게 공유 할 수 있습니다.
전형적인 응용 프로그램:
마케팅, 지불, 인벤토리 또는 심지어 앱 다운로드에 링크하는 QR 코드를 사용하십시오.
높은 능력:
QR 코드는 전통적인 바코드보다 더 많은 데이터를 저장하고 알파누리, 숫자 또는 바이너리 정보를 지원합니다.
원제 : Environment Preparation
- Visual Studio 또는 모든 호환되는 .NET IDE를 설정합니다.
- NuGet 패키지 관리자에서 Aspose.BarCode를 설치합니다.
C#에서 QR 코드를 생성하는 단계별 가이드
단계 1 : Aspose.BarCode 설치
NuGet을 사용하여 프로젝트에 Aspose.BarCode 라이브러리를 추가합니다.이 패키지는 데스크톱 및 ASP.NET C# 프로젝트 모두에 사용될 수 있습니다.
Install-Package Aspose.BarCode
단계 2 : 필요한 이름 공간을 포함
C#에서 바코드 생성에 필요한 이름 공간에 참조를 추가합니다.
using Aspose.BarCode;
using Aspose.BarCode.Generation;
단계 3: BarcodeGenerator 인스턴스를 만듭니다.
즉시 그 BarcodeGenerator
이 단계는 C#를 사용하여 QR 코드 또는 바코드를 만들 필요가있는 모든 시나리오에 적용됩니다.
BarcodeGenerator QRCodeGenerator = new BarcodeGenerator(EncodeTypes.QR);
4단계: QR 코드 텍스트 설정
QR 코드에서 암호화하려는 텍스트 또는 URL을 설정합니다.당신은 평평한 문서, 웹 주소, 또는 사용자 지정 스트립에서 QR 코드를 생성할 수 있습니다.
QRCodeGenerator.CodeText = "Text To Encode";
5단계: 생성된 QR 코드를 저장합니다.
생성된 QR 코드 이미지를 PNG, JPEG, BMP 또는 TIFF와 같은 선호하는 형식으로 저장할 수 있습니다.
QRCodeGenerator.Save("Generated_QR_Code.png", BarCodeImageFormat.Png);
완전한 코드 예: C#에서 QR 코드를 생성
다음은 Aspose.BarCode를 사용하여 C#에서 QR 코드를 만들고 저장하는 방법을 보여주는 완전한 예입니다.이 접근 방식은 데스크톱, ASP.NET 또는 Windows 응용 프로그램 개발에 적합합니다.
// Create an instance of the BarcodeGenerator class with QR as the encoding type
BarcodeGenerator QRCodeGenerator = new BarcodeGenerator(EncodeTypes.QR);
// Set the text to encode as a QR code (can be a URL, vCard, or any string)
QRCodeGenerator.CodeText = "Text To Encode";
// Save the generated QR code image in PNG format
QRCodeGenerator.Save("Generated_QR_Code.png", BarCodeImageFormat.Png);
C#를 사용하여 ASP.NET에서 QR 코드를 생성하는 방법
ASP.NET 응용 프로그램에서 QR 코드를 생성할 수 있으며, 동일한 단계를 따르고 웹 응답의 일환으로 만들어진 이미지를 반환합니다.
C#에서 스트링 또는 URL에서 QR 코드를 생성하는 방법
단순히 목표 라인 또는 웹 주소를 지정하십시오. CodeText
QR 코드를 생성할 때 속성.예를 들어 URL을 암호화하려면:
QRCodeGenerator.CodeText = "https://your-website.com";
추가 정보
- 다양한 이미지 형식, BMP, JPEG, TIFF 및 PNG를 포함하여 2D 바코드 및 QR 코드를 생성할 수 있습니다.
- 바코드 크기, 오류 수정 및 외관을 사용하여 사용자 정의할 수 있습니다.
BarcodeGenerator
부동산 입니다 - 자세한 내용은 Aspose.BarCode for .NET API Reference를 참조하십시오.
자주 묻는 질문 (FAQ)
C#에서 QR 코드를 생성하는 방법은 무엇입니까?
사용하시기 바랍니다 BarcodeGenerator
클래스, 세트 EncodeTypes.QR
당신의 텍스트를 부여하여 CodeText
, 그리고 그림을 저장합니다. 위의 전체 예를 참조하십시오.
C#를 사용하여 ASP.NET에서 QR 코드 생성기를 만들 수 있습니까?
동일한 프로세스를 따르고 QR 코드 이미지를 웹 페이지 또는 API 클라이언트로 전송하거나 반환합니다.
어떻게 C#에서 스트리트 또는 URL에서 QR 코드를 생성합니까?
원하는 링크 또는 URL을 지정합니다. CodeText
이미지를 저장하기 전에 재산.
C#에서 QR 코드 생성에 대한 이미지 형식은 무엇입니까?
Aspose.BarCode는 PNG, JPEG, BMP, TIFF 등을 지원합니다.
C#에서 QR 코드를 제외한 2D 바코드를 만들 수 있습니까?
Aspose.BarCode는 데이터 매트릭스, PDF417 및 기타 2D 바코드를 생성할 수 있습니다.
어떻게 생성 된 QR 코드의 외관을 사용자 정의 할 수 있습니까?
품질의 조정에 대 한 BarcodeGenerator
크기, 색상 및 오류 수정 수준과 같은 개체.
결론
이 튜토리얼은 Aspose.BarCode를 사용하여 C#에서 QR 코드를 생성하는 방법을 보여줍니다.이 간단한 단계를 따르면 데스크톱, ASP.NET, 또는 콘솔 응용 프로그램에 QR 코드 또는 바코드 리더를 추가할 수 있습니다.